I get text on bootup and shut down, there is a LOT of extra stuff displayed in odin mode and "Dev Tools" app was preinstalled. Also, the regular Developer Options were already enabled.

This is an exchange for a bad camera....

I received a replacement that did the same thing on boot up as your pictures. The only difference was the one I received was Knox 0x1 and it was for my wife who needs Knox for work so I called them and they sent me a brand new one.

But before I sent it back I oden it back to original firmware so that way the next person they sent it to did not have the same issue and then when I booted it it was fine (besides the Knox 0x1).

My Note is rooted and we would have kept the first replacement after I oden it but my wife needs Knox.
